What is it like to work at Abbott?

Abbott is a global healthcare company that values innovation, collaboration, and a commitment to improving people's lives through its products and services. The company has a diverse range of teams, including research and development, manufacturing, and sales, with a focus on creating a work environment that fosters creativity, teamwork, and continuous learning. Working at Abbott may appeal to candidates who are passionate about healthcare and want to be part of a company that is dedicated to advancing medical science and improving patient outcomes.

Do workers at Abbott get paid breaks?

Yes. Most people get paid breaks.
67% of people say they get paid breaks.
Based on data from 66 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and May 2026.

Does Abbott pay people when they’re sick?

Yes. Most people get paid when they’re sick.
86% of people say they would get paid if they were sick but scheduled to work.
Based on data from 80 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

At Abbott, are sick days and vacation days separate paid time off?

Sick days and vacation days are separate paid time off.
74% of people say they don’t have to use vacation days when they’re out sick.
Based on data from 70 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

Is the health insurance from Abbott affordable enough for their workers?

Most people say the health insurance costs are okay.
88% of people say the health insurance costs are okay
Based on data from 73 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

Do people get paid time off at Abbott?

Most people get paid time off work.
83% of people say they get paid time off.
Based on data from 87 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

How far ahead of time do people find out their work schedule?

Most people find out their schedule less than four weeks ahead of time.
  • 74%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ts one week or less ahead of time.
  • 9%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ts two weeks ahead of time.
  • 4%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ts three weeks ahead of time.
  • 13% of people with changing schedules find out their shifts four weeks or more ahead of time.

Based on data from 23 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between December 2024 and May 2026.

Do workers at Abbott worry about hours?

Most people don’t worry about getting enough hours.
98% of people report they don’t worry about getting enough hours.
Based on data from 41 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and May 2026.

Do Abbott workers get to choose the shifts they work?

Some people don’t get to choose which shifts they work.
58% report that they don’t have enough control over which shifts they work.
Based on data from 45 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between March 2025 and February 2026.

How easy is it for Abbott workers to change shifts?

Some people find it hard to change shifts.
46% of people report that it’s hard to change shifts if they need to.
Based on data from 35 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between November 2024 and March 2026.

How easy is it to get time off at Abbott?

Most people find it easy to get time off.
79% of people report it’s easy to get time off.
Based on data from 71 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Do Abbott managers change schedules at the last minute?

Most managers don’t change people’s schedules at the last minute.
80% of people say their manager doesn’t change their shift schedule at the last minute.
Based on data from 44 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and May 2026.

Do jobs at Abbott spill into time workers aren’t paid for?

Rarely. The job doesn't usually spill into unpaid time.
18% of people report that their job takes up time that they don’t get paid for.
Based on data from 45 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between May 2025 and May 2026.

How easy is it to take sick days at Abbott?

Most people find it easy to take sick days.
89% of people report that it’s easy to take time off if they are sick.
Based on data from 79 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Is working at Abbott good if you’re a parent or caregiver?

Most parents and caregivers say this is a good place to work.
88% of people who care for a child or other relative report this is a good place to work.
Based on data from 32 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between December 2024 and May 2026.

Do people at Abbott feel treated with respect by their managers?

Most people feel treated with respect by their managers.
84% of people say they’re treated with respect by their managers.
Based on data from 74 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Do people at Abbott get to take their breaks without interruption?

Most people get breaks without interruption.
82% of people report that they get to take their breaks without interruption.
Based on data from 83 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Is it stressful to work at Abbott?

Some people feel stressed out here.
66% of people say they often feel stressed out at work.
Based on data from 77 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

Do people at Abbott enjoy their jobs?

Most people enjoy their job.
75% of people report they enjoy their job.
Based on data from 65 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

Do people at Abbott recommend working with their team?

Only some people recommend working with their team.
44% of people report that they wouldn’t recommend working with their immediate team to a friend.
Based on data from 87 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Do people get enough training when they start at Abbott?

Most people got enough training when they started.
80% of people report they got enough training when they started working here.
Based on data from 83 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Do people get support to advance at Abbott?

Most people are given support to advance their career here.
In the last year, 68% of people report being given support to advance their career here.
Based on data from 72 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

Do people think Abbott’s headquarters understands what’s happening where they work?

Most people think headquarters doesn’t understand what’s happening where they work.
73% of people think that this employer’s headquarters or owners don’t have a good understanding of what’s really happening where they work.
Based on data from 71 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and June 2026.

Do workers feel well informed about how Abbott is doing?

Most people feel well informed about how the company is doing.
76% of people feel that they are kept well informed about how the company is doing as a whole.
Based on data from 80 people who took the Breakroom Quiz between June 2025 and May 2026.

    We're hiring a Field Service Engineer within our Diagnostics Division. This is a field-based, remote role that covers the New York metro area and New Jersey.
    As a Field Service Engineer II, you'll support customers as a trusted technical expert, responsible for installing, maintaining, and troubleshooting diagnostic instruments while ensuring compliance and customer satisfaction. You'll manage your territory, resolve complex issues, and partner cross-functionally to deliver exceptional service and achieve business goals. Your work ensures reliable diagnostics that directly impact patient care.
    What You'll Work On
    • Install and Maintain Diagnostic Systems: Complete installations, preventive maintenance, and corrective repairs on assigned instruments to ensure optimal performance and compliance with quality standards.
    • Troubleshoot and Resolve Issues: Diagnose technical problems across multiple complex instruments, document resolutions accurately, and close service calls within defined timelines.
    • Own Customer Satisfaction: Manage customer issues from start to resolution or escalation, deliver superior service, and build strong relationships through proactive communication.
    • Manage Territory Effectively: Plan and prioritize service visits, maintain accurate inventory, and support on-call rotation, after-hour coverage, and travel for training or critical account support
    • Ensure Compliance and Safety: Follow all regulatory, quality system, and laboratory safety guidelines during service activities; maintain accurate documentation for audits.
    • Collaborate and Mentor: Partner with cross-functional teams to meet business goals and provide guidance to other Field Service Representatives to strengthen team capability.
    • Achieve Business Metrics: Meet targets for service sales, cost of service, and key performance indicators (KPIs) for assigned accounts.
    • Continuous Improvement: Utilize remote support tools to maximize instrument uptime and maintain certifications through ongoing training and development.

    Required Qualifications:
    • Bachelor's degree or equivalent relevant experience.
    • 2-5 years of experience in Engineering or Laboratory Technology.
    • Ability to travel 25% within the assigned territory.

    Experience Preferred:
    •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ills with laboratory instrumentation
    • Ability to work independently and thrive in team environments
    • Proficiency in computer applications (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, Internet) and remote computing tools (VPN, remote troubleshooting)
    •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
